Cover Story: Tundish filling operations are physically and mathematically simulated using three types of turbulence inhibitors TI1, TI2 and TI3. The first is the original in this caster, the second is an attempt to improve the flow but it slows down the liquid steel that it is frozen once the strand is reached. The TI3 is a compromise between the other two inhibitors. Physical and mathematical models are used to simulate the performance of the three inhibitors. The mathematical model tracks very well the interfaces between the liquid and the surrounding air. This approach proved as the best to design flow control systems. View this paper.
